Pure Data features and specs

  • Open Source
    Pure Data (Pd) is open source, which means it is freely available for anyone to use, modify, and distribute. This encourages a vast community of users and contributors, fostering innovation and collaborative development.
  • Cross-Platform
    Pd runs on multiple operating systems including Windows, macOS, Linux, and even mobile platforms. This makes it highly accessible and versatile for users across different environments.
  • Visual Programming
    The visual programming environment of Pd allows users to build programs graphically, making it easier for those who may not be familiar with text-based coding.
  • Extensible
    Pd supports a variety of externals and libraries, allowing users to extend its functionality. This enables it to be used for a wide range of applications from audio and visual arts to scientific research.
  • Active Community
    Pd has an active and supportive community, which makes it easier for new users to find help, tutorials, and additional resources.
  • Real-Time Processing
    Pure Data is capable of real-time audio and visual processing, making it suitable for live performances and interactive installations.

Possible disadvantages of Pure Data

  • Steep Learning Curve
    Despite its visual nature, Pd can be challenging for beginners to learn, especially those without a background in programming or signal processing.
  • Limited Documentation
    While there are many community-driven resources, the official documentation can sometimes be sparse or outdated, making it difficult for users to find reliable information.
  • Performance Issues
    For very complex projects, Pd may experience performance bottlenecks. This can be a limitation for users looking for high efficiency in audio and visual computations.
  • User Interface
    The user interface of Pd can feel dated and less polished compared to modern software development environments. This may deter some users who are used to more contemporary interfaces.
  • Compatibility
    While Pd is highly extensible, certain externals and libraries may not be compatible with all operating systems or may require manual compilation, complicating the setup process.

Alpine Linux features and specs

  • Lightweight and Minimal
    Alpine Linux is designed to be small and efficient, making it ideal for containers and environments where resource usage is a concern.
  • Security-focused
    Uses musl libc and busybox, which are designed for simplicity and security, reducing potential vulnerabilities.
  • Fast Boot Time
    Its minimalistic nature allows it to boot very quickly compared to many other Linux distributions.
  • Package Management
    APK (Alpine Package Keeper) is simple and efficient, allowing for easy package management.
  • Active Community
    Has an active community and good documentation, making it easier to find resources and support.
  • Compatibility
    Compatible with Docker, making it a popular choice for container-based deployments.
  • Customizability
    Highly customizable due to its simplicity, allowing users to build a system tailored to their specific needs.

Possible disadvantages of Alpine Linux

  • Learning Curve
    May have a steeper learning curve for users who are accustomed to more mainstream distributions like Ubuntu or CentOS.
  • Limited Package Repository
    Not as extensive as more mainstream distributions, potentially limiting some software options.
  • Community Support
    While active, the community is smaller compared to larger distributions, which might limit the availability of third-party tutorials and resources.
  • Default Shell
    Uses BusyBox shell by default, which lacks some of the features of Bash or Zsh that some users may be accustomed to.
  • Performance Overheads
    While generally performant, the use of musl libc instead of glibc can cause some performance overhead and compatibility issues with certain applications.
  • Limited Out-of-the-Box Tools
    Some tools and conveniences found in other distributions are absent by default, requiring more initial setup for a fully functional environment.
  • Hardware Compatibility
    May have limited hardware support compared to larger distributions, potentially causing issues with some drivers and peripherals.

  • Revisit base container image for AWS services
    Alpine is a base image using a very lightweight Linux distribution called Alpine Linux, which includes BusyBox and musl environments, as well as a package management tool called APK (Alpine Package Manager). The image size is 3.81MB, which is very lightweight. Many of you are probably using alpine as a base image to create container images. - Source: dev.to / over 1 year ago
